Balanced Support Package

$2,750.00

This package is crafted for families looking for thoughtful prenatal guidance, dedicated support through labor, and meaningful early postpartum care. Hannah offers personalized, grounded support tailored to your goals so you feel prepared, empowered, and cared for.

Prenatal Preparation

1 Planning Session · 90 minutes · Virtual or In-Office

In this focused visit, we’ll build your birth and postpartum vision and make sure you feel confident heading into labor. We’ll:

  • Create a birth and postpartum plan based on your priorities

  • Talk through how labor typically progresses and what common experiences feel like

  • Discuss the specific kinds of support you want from your doula

  • Practice comfort techniques and positioning that can ease labor

  • Involve your partner or support person in preparation

  • Leave room to answer your questions about pregnancy, birth, and postpartum life

In-Home Prenatal Visit

1 Visit · 60–90 minutes

This session brings our support into your home and focuses on practical readiness:

  • Review early labor cues and ways to recognize them

  • Explore strategies for baby positioning and comfort at home

  • Practice coping tools and movement that can support labor

  • Confirm plans for when and how your doula will join you

  • Talk through initial postpartum planning for your recovery space and rhythms

Birth Support

Up to 24 Hours of Continuous In-Person Care

When labor begins, Hannah will be with you — offering steady, responsive support that helps you:

  • Stay grounded and comfortable throughout labor

  • Use hands-on and hands-off comfort strategies

  • Communicate your needs and preferences with your care team

  • Support your partner in their role if desired

This support continues through birth and into the early moments after your baby is born.

Early Postpartum Visits

2 Visits · Up to 90 minutes each · In-Home

Once your baby arrives, these visits help you transition with confidence and care. Support may include:

  • Practical feeding guidance and weighted feeds if useful

  • Comfort recommendations for your postpartum recovery

  • Conversations about your birth experience and emotional well-being

  • Newborn sleep information and caregiving support

  • Suggestions for healing nutrition and self-care rhythms

  • Referrals to trusted local professionals and groups

  • Insight into recognizing signs of postpartum mood changes
